What Is PRK Surgical treatment and Just How Does It Work?



PRK surgical procedure, or photorefractive keratectomy, is a popular laser vision correction treatment created to boost your vision.

Unlike LASIK, PRK reshapes the cornea by removing the external layer of cells. During the procedure, your eye surgeon makes use of a great beam of light of laser light to specifically form the corneal tissue underneath. This alteration permits light to focus properly on the retina, enhancing your vision. The outer layer then regrows normally over time.

PRK's advantages include a reduced danger of difficulties associated with corneal flaps, making it appropriate for individuals with thinner corneas. Recuperation may take longer than LASIK, however numerous people take pleasure in clear vision without glasses or get in touch with lenses after the healing procedure is complete.

Advantages of PRK Over LASIK



While both PRK and LASIK work laser vision adjustment alternatives, there stand out advantages to choosing PRK for sure patients.


One major benefit is that PRK does not entail creating a corneal flap, which minimizes the threat of difficulties associated with flap concerns. This makes PRK a safer choice for those with thinner corneas or specific eye problems.

Furthermore, since PRK treats the surface of the eye, it can be more efficient for patients with higher prescriptions.

The recovery procedure, although somewhat longer, usually results in secure, resilient outcomes.

You'll additionally appreciate that PRK is less most likely to lead to dry eyes compared to LASIK, enabling an extra comfy healing experience.

Who Is a Suitable Candidate for PRK?



Are you wondering if PRK is the appropriate choice for you? Perfect candidates normally consist of individuals with light to moderate nearsightedness, farsightedness, or astigmatism.

If you have slim corneas or various other corneal abnormalities, PRK can be a far better alternative considering that it does not include reducing a flap like LASIK. You must additionally be at the very least 18 years of ages and have secure vision for at least a year.

If you have actually had previous eye surgical treatments, discuss your alternatives with your eye doctor. Additionally, those with specific medical conditions, like autoimmune diseases or unchecked diabetes mellitus, might not qualify.

Inevitably, a thorough eye examination and appointment will certainly aid figure out if PRK is the very best service for your vision needs.
